What is a Private ADHD Assessment?
A private ADHD assessment is a detailed evaluation performed by a qualified mental health expert, generally beyond the public healthcare system. This assessment is created to identify whether an individual has ADHD and to eliminate any other underlying conditions.
Elements of a Private ADHD Assessment
The assessment procedure typically consists of a number of elements. Below is a comprehensive table describing the crucial elements:
ComponentDescriptionScientific InterviewA discussion where the clinician collects history, signs, and issues from the individual and typically household members.Standardized QuestionnairesEach individual may finish various ADHD self-report surveys to examine signs' intensity, frequency, and effect on daily life.Behavioral ObservationsObservations may be made directly or indirectly by the clinician to assess behaviors connected with ADHD in different settings.Cognitive TestingThis might include assessments of attention span, memory, executive function, and intelligence, which can help distinguish ADHD from other conditions.Diagnostic Criteria ReviewThe examination will be based upon structured criteria, typically referencing the DSM-5 (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ders).Why Consider a Private Assessment?
Picking a private assessment can provide a number of benefits over traditional techniques:
Benefits of Private ADHD Assessment
Lowered Wait Times: In many public healthcare systems, wait times can be prolonged. Private assessments often enable individuals to get examinations and diagnoses quicker.

Individualized Attention: Private practice clinicians often have smaller caseloads, enabling for more concentrated and individualized assessments.

Access to Specialists: Individuals might have opportunities to seek advice from experts who specialize in ADHD and have substantial experience in treatment options.

Comprehensive Evaluations: Private assessments often take more time and incorporate more extensive evaluations, ensuring a complete understanding of the individual's obstacles.

Privacy: Private assessments frequently offer more privacy and control over who has access to one's medical info.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)1. How long does a private ADHD assessment take?
The length of an assessment can differ however normally ranges from 2 to 4 hours. This may consist of interviews, screening, and feedback sessions.
2. What happens after the assessment?
Following the assessment, clinicians generally provide an in-depth report outlining the findings, diagnosis, and advised treatment options, including behavioral or pharmacological interventions.
3. Will I get a diagnosis on the exact same day?
In a lot of cases, a clinician may provide initial feedback on the day of the assessment; however, a complete diagnosis may be verified later on after reviewing all data.
4. Are private assessments appropriate for kids and adults?
Yes, private assessments can be performed for individuals of all ages, from children to adults.
5. Can I declare costs through my medical insurance?
Coverage will depend on the individual insurance policy. It's necessary to talk to the insurance coverage service provider in advance.
6. What if my assessment results indicate I do not have ADHD?
If the assessment results suggest no ADHD diagnosis, the clinician will help identify alternative descriptions for the symptoms and may advise further evaluations if necessary.
